System description 1 Management level requirements 1 System description 1.1 Management level requirements General All information comes together at the management level. The management level is the graphical, interactive interface for the operator to the automation station and the integrated plants and plant parts. System operation must be based on a simplified approach. The operator can display, query, process, save, or print any plant information via the peripheral units at the management level.

3 Graphics Graphic symbols and standards 3.7 Graphic symbols and standards Plant graphics must meet the ergonomic needs of the operator. The displayed graphic symbols must correspond to the generally valid standard for HVAC symbols (DIN EN 62424 (VDE0810-24)) and ASHRAE guidelines. The symbols must be supported as two- and three-dimensional graphics.

4 Energy management Advanced meter management 4.5 Advanced meter management The system must be able to detect energy meter rollover and react to it showing the real figure of the accumulated energy consumed. It must also support the exchange of energy meters and consider the latest reading of the replaced meter so that the energy values for the new meter continue adding up on it. Energy management Hierarchical reporting and Filtering 4 4.7 Hierarchical reporting and Filtering The system must allow the creation of a hierarchical structure for report generation. Every element belonging in the selected node must be included in the relevant report. The system must allow every meter to be assigned into a category (e.g. electricity) and the report generation must allow filtering based on these categories. 6 Security Access protection 6 Security 6.1 Access protection Different persons maintain and operate the plant. For this reason, passwords must be assigned to authorized persons to guarantee transparency for tracking or authorization purposes. A minimum of four different rights must be assignable. ● Administrator. ● Program and graphics creation. ● Operation to change or adjust setpoints. ● Guest. Security Event texts 6 6.15 Event texts For each system object it shall be possible to configure texts with object specific information and instructions that must be displayed in case of an alarm. Different texts for to off-normal and back to normal transitions shall be supported. 6 Security Event treatment 6.17.3 Event acknowledgement The user can acknowledge each event directly from the list, suppress the acoustic notification, print or delete it. The interface must also have an option to deleted active, acknowledged events until it is reset to the normal state. The user must be able to navigate to information associated with a data point, start an associated graphic or trended graphic diagram, or run a report for a data point selected directly from the event list.

Trend data 9 Simultaneous, multiple trends 9 Trend data 9.1 Simultaneous, multiple trends Multiple trend views must be possible simultaneously to provide a comprehensive plant overview. Standard plants from medium to higher complexity (as in this project) require a simultaneous display of up to 10 trend curves on the current page view to assess the plants.
